Sharing correctional information across the justice system, or between levels of government, is a challenge in many states. As part of NGA's Policy Academy on Cross Boundary Corrections Exchange, teams from the selected states, including North Carolina, convened in Washington, DC to hear about best practices for sharing correctional information and refine strategic plans begun during the policy academy kickoff meeting held in June. Speakers at the meeting shared lessons learned from previous information sharing projects, including Pennsylvania's work under the GRA/JRA Policy Academy, and provided strategies for successful implementation of state strategic plans. The meeting also included peer to peer networking for states to learn from each other, and facilitated team time. The goal of this meeting was to refine state plans and help states prepare for the next steps of their projects.
